Even the most skilled improvisers will tell you they do their best work when they get out of their own way.

When professional hypnotist Assad Mecci was taking courses at The Second City and noticed that instructors would often say, โ€œGet out of your head.โ€ At the same time, though, they were dispensing core rules of what improvisers call โ€œthe game of the sceneโ€ โ€” the beats, the characters, the partner relationship, the donโ€™ts. Add to that all the dimensions of an audience suggestion, and itโ€™s quite a lot for a new improviser to get into their head about.

โ€œ(Improv) games are designed to focus somebody consciously on the game,โ€ he said, โ€œand then they want unconscious functioning!โ€

โ€œSo, I thought, โ€˜Is it possible to hypnotize somebody who doesnโ€™t have improv experience and turn them into good improvisers?โ€™ Well, bringing the worldโ€™s greatest improviser to improvise with them while under hypnosis would make for an incredible show!โ€

He thought immediately of Colin Mochrie, a 40-year veteran of the worldโ€™s best-known improv show, โ€œWhose Line Is It Anyway?โ€ and reached out to him on his website.

Mecci already had logged 40 shows on Broadway and performed his solo act with Carnival, Disney and Royal Caribbean Cruise Lines. Mochrieโ€™s agent responded and set up a meeting.

โ€œHe told me about this frankly insane combination of two skills,โ€ Mochrie said, โ€œand I was fascinated. Iโ€™ve been improvising for 40 years, so Iโ€™m always trying to find ways of doing it that still scare me. When Iโ€™m outside of my comfort zone, thatโ€™s when most of the magic happens. And I thought, โ€˜You really canโ€™t get much farther than working with people who Iโ€™ve never met who are in hypnotic trance.โ€™

Since Mochrie signed on for โ€œHyprov,โ€ the duo has performed at the Edinburgh Fringe Festival and in over 70 cities across the U.S. and Canada.

But how does Mecci know whoโ€™s hypnotized? โ€œItโ€™s very important for the audience to understand this,โ€ he said. โ€œWe donโ€™t use plants. Weโ€™ve never met any of the people before who come up on stage and volunteer. We invite 20 volunteers up to the stage. I hypnotize them, and then work it down to the best hypnotic subjects.โ€

He starts by guiding the group through scenarios, for instance, imagining that theyโ€™re on a beach in Hawaii. He says that as the candidates respond to his suggestions, heโ€™s looking for a โ€œtell.โ€ โ€œItโ€™s kind of like what poker players look for when theyโ€™re trying to get a read,โ€ he said.

โ€œIโ€™m looking for a physiological change (such as) breathing changes, skin color changes, skin tone changes, dilation in the eyes, the capillaries in the eyes become engorged, the eyes start to tear up. If I see it, Iโ€™ll keep that person on stage.โ€ Ultimately, he narrows the field to the most susceptible four or five volunteers.

โ€œThe fascinating part about really good hypnotic subjects is that the part of the brain that deals with self-reflection will become disconnected,โ€ Mecci said. โ€œThey no longer reflect on their behavior. They just carry out my suggestions without hesitation and without question, which makes for a really good, seamless improv.

โ€œFor example, when I say to somebody, โ€˜You fall madly in love with Colin. Youโ€™re going to propose to Colin,โ€ thereโ€™s no hesitancy. They immediately jump into the scene and are fully committed.โ€

Thereโ€™s no gaming the selection process, either. โ€œPeople who are hypnotized play it straight. They donโ€™t play to the audience. Thereโ€™s an economy of movement. I donโ€™t mind giving away this information because if somebody tries to replicate it, the audience start to pick up on it. โ€™This person is an anomaly. Theyโ€™re not behaving like the others.โ€

โ€œIโ€™ve learned so much about hypnosis,โ€ Mochrie said. โ€œThere are so many misconceptions out there. I think people have a hard time believing in the show because they think when Assad hypnotizes them, heโ€™s adding a superpower to them.

โ€œAnd what heโ€™s actually doing is taking the part away thatโ€™s stopping them from using this talent that they already have.โ€

โ€œOnce Assad gets them in their state,โ€ Mochrie said, โ€œthen we have formed an improv (ensemble). We have a list of improv games that we play. So we get suggestions from the audience.โ€

From there, itโ€™s anything goes. They make make up songs based on audience suggestions. They create animals and life event scenarios. The highlight of the show is a radio play in which the audience volunteer plays different characters, changing their physiology and their vocal qualities for each one.

Mochrie recalled one particularly memorable game of โ€œFilm Noir,โ€ a murder mystery that typically concludes with Mochrie reciting the evidence leading to a confession on the part of the murderer, played by the audience volunteer.

โ€œOne night,โ€ he recalled, โ€œI said to this woman, โ€˜Youโ€™re the murderer!โ€™ and she said, โ€˜What are you talking about? This isnโ€™t real. Youโ€™re in a dream, Colin. Youโ€™re in an insane asylum right now!โ€™

Mochrie admits he was taken a back, and it took him a minute to recover, but, he said, โ€œThere are curve balls like that all the timeโ€”truly moments where I just stare at them going, โ€˜I have no idea how Iโ€™m going to use this.โ€™โ€

But he admits thatโ€™s the vulnerability heโ€™s looking for. โ€œYou know, when Iโ€™m working with the โ€˜Whose Lineโ€™ (players), someone like Ryan (Stiles), who Iโ€™ve worked with for over 40 years, I can see where he is going to lead the scene. I have none of that with these people because theyโ€™re not thinking (how) we can work toward an ending.

โ€œAll they have is the present. Theyโ€™re truly living in the moment. So that makes it exciting.โ€
